
如何安装MySQL数据库64位版本
安装MySQL数据库64位版本的方法有:下载MySQL安装包、配置环境变量、初始化数据库、设置root密码。 这四个步骤是安装MySQL数据库64位版本的核心环节。下面将详细介绍其中的第一步:下载MySQL安装包。
一、下载MySQL安装包
首先,访问MySQL官方网站(https://dev.mysql.com/downloads/),选择“MySQL Community Server”下载页面。在这里,你可以选择适合你的操作系统的MySQL安装包(例如Windows、Linux或macOS)。选择正确的版本(一般选择最新稳定版本),并确保下载的是64位版本。
二、安装步骤详解
1、下载并解压安装包
下载完成后,解压下载的压缩包。对于Windows用户,可以直接运行安装文件(.msi格式),而对于Linux用户,需要解压tar.gz文件并在命令行中进行安装。
2、运行安装向导
双击运行安装文件,打开MySQL安装向导。安装向导会引导你完成整个安装过程。首先,选择安装类型。通常,选择“Custom”自定义安装,这样可以更好地控制安装目录和安装组件。
3、选择安装目录
在自定义安装中,你可以选择MySQL的安装目录。建议将MySQL安装在一个易于管理的位置,并避免安装在系统盘(如C盘)以减少磁盘空间紧张的问题。
4、选择安装组件
在选择安装组件时,确保选择“Server”和“Client”组件,此外还可以选择“Documentation”和“Developer Components”以便查看官方文档和开发工具。
5、配置MySQL实例
安装完成后,安装向导会提示你进行MySQL实例的配置。在配置过程中,你可以设置MySQL的端口号(默认3306),选择数据库的字符集(推荐使用utf8mb4),并设置MySQL服务的启动类型(建议选择“Automatic”)。
6、初始化数据库
在配置向导的最后一步,你需要初始化数据库。该步骤会创建系统数据库并生成root用户的临时密码。记住这个临时密码,因为你将在后续步骤中使用它来登录和修改root密码。
三、配置环境变量
1、Windows环境变量配置
在安装完成后,为了能够在命令行中方便地使用MySQL命令,需要将MySQL的bin目录添加到系统的环境变量中。右键点击“此电脑”->“属性”->“高级系统设置”->“环境变量”,在“系统变量”中找到“Path”变量,点击“编辑”,然后将MySQL安装目录下的bin路径(例如:C:Program FilesMySQLMySQL Server 8.0bin)添加进去。
2、Linux环境变量配置
对于Linux用户,可以通过编辑.bashrc或.zshrc文件来配置环境变量。在终端中输入以下命令:
echo 'export PATH=$PATH:/usr/local/mysql/bin' >> ~/.bashrc
source ~/.bashrc
这样,MySQL的命令就可以在终端中直接使用了。
四、设置root密码
1、登录MySQL
使用初始化生成的临时密码登录MySQL。在命令行中输入以下命令:
mysql -u root -p
然后输入临时密码。
2、修改root密码
成功登录后,可以使用以下命令修改root密码:
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';
确保使用一个强密码,包含字母、数字和特殊字符,以增强数据库的安全性。
五、测试安装结果
1、启动MySQL服务
确保MySQL服务已经启动。如果是Windows系统,可以在“服务”管理器中检查并启动MySQL服务;如果是Linux系统,可以使用以下命令启动MySQL服务:
sudo systemctl start mysql
2、连接数据库
使用MySQL客户端或图形化管理工具(如MySQL Workbench)连接到MySQL数据库,输入root用户名和新设置的密码,确保能够成功连接。
六、安装常见问题及解决方法
1、端口被占用
如果在启动MySQL服务时提示端口被占用,可以修改MySQL配置文件(my.cnf或my.ini)中的端口号,或者关闭占用该端口的其他服务。
2、权限问题
如果在安装或启动MySQL服务时遇到权限问题,确保以管理员身份运行安装程序,并检查文件夹的访问权限。
七、优化配置
1、调整内存使用
根据服务器的内存大小,调整MySQL的内存使用参数,例如innodb_buffer_pool_size、query_cache_size等,以提高数据库的性能。
2、设置自动备份
定期备份数据库,以防止数据丢失。可以使用MySQL自带的mysqldump工具,或者第三方备份工具来实现自动备份。
八、总结
通过以上步骤,可以成功安装和配置MySQL数据库的64位版本。下载MySQL安装包、配置环境变量、初始化数据库、设置root密码是安装过程中的关键步骤。安装完成后,可以根据实际需要调整配置和设置,以确保数据库的高效运行和数据的安全性。
相关问答FAQs:
1. 为什么要选择安装64位的MySQL数据库?
- 64位的MySQL数据库可以更好地利用计算机的资源,提供更高的性能和更大的内存支持。它特别适用于处理大型数据集和高负载的数据库应用程序。
2. 如何确定我计算机的操作系统是64位?
- 在Windows上,可以通过打开“控制面板”并点击“系统和安全”>“系统”来查看操作系统的位数。
- 在Mac上,点击左上角的苹果图标,选择“关于本机”,在“概述”选项卡中可以看到操作系统的位数。
3. 如何安装64位的MySQL数据库?
- 首先,从MySQL官方网站下载适用于64位操作系统的MySQL安装程序。
- 然后,运行安装程序并按照提示进行安装。
- 在安装过程中,选择64位版本,并根据需要进行自定义配置。
- 安装完成后,您可以使用MySQL Workbench或其他MySQL客户端连接和管理64位的MySQL数据库。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2038830